Tucked in the serene West Yorkshire countryside, just a stone’s throw away from the iconic backdrop of Emily Brontë’s Wuthering Heights and the bustling town of Halifax, stands the impressive Holdsworth House.

Recently, Holdsworth House welcomed Hollywood stars Jacob Elordi and Margot Robbie, set to portray Heathcliff and Cathy in Emerald Fennell’s upcoming adaptation of Wuthering Heights. The property exudes an air of historic charm with crackling log fires and dim, timber beams, tracing its roots back to the 13th century when it started as a simple cluster of barns. Today, it stands as a luxurious retreat offering exceptional dining, premium drinks, and top-notch service.

During filming, Holdsworth House provided a sanctuary for the cast and crew, shielding them from the harsh moorland winds as they worked on bringing Brontë’s masterpiece to life on the big screen.
